    What is glass in Hytale?

    Before learning how to make glass in Hytale, it is important to understand what “glass” actually means in the game.

    In Hytale, glass does not exist as a transparent block for building walls or windows. Instead:

    • Smelting sand produces Glass Bottles
    • Glass Bottles are functional items, not decorative blocks
    • Transparent windows are crafted without glass

    This design choice separates utility items (glass bottles) from building components (windows).

    How to get glass potion bottles in Hytale

    To make glass bottles in Hytale, you only need:

    • Sand: Sand naturally spawns in beaches, riverbanks, lakeshores, and coastal areas, where it appears as light yellow blocks typically found near water. To collect sand, use a shovel or pickaxe and break the sand blocks directly, making sure the block drops sand rather than sandstone. It is recommended to gather extra sand in advance, especially if you plan to brew potions later.

    • A Furnace with fuel: 
      • 6× Tree Trunks (any wood type)
      • 6× Stone (any stone type)

    If you're ready, it's time to smelt Sand into glass bottles:

    • Open the Furnace
    • Add fuel to the fuel slot
    • Add sand to the input slot
    • Wait for smelting to complete

    This is currently the only way to make glass in Hytale.

    What are glass bottles used for in Hytale?

    Glass Bottles are extremely useful and serve multiple purposes:

    • Creating potions
    • Holding alchemical mixtures
    • Storing brewed effects such as healing or stamina boosts
    • Hold water and certain liquids
    • Help transport fluids without using buckets

    Without glass bottles, potion crafting is impossible.

    Can you build windows with glass in Hytale?

    The answer is no, not directly. Hytale does not use glass for building windows. Instead:

    • Windows are crafted directly from wood
    • No sand or glass is required

    How to make windows in Hytale

    To create windows:

    • Craft a Builder’s Workbench
    • Place it and open the menu
    • Select a Window recipe
    • Use basic materials like wood

    Windows already include transparent sections, making glass blocks unnecessary for construction. Here are all the window types in Hytale:

    • Ancient Window
    • Bamboo Window
    • Crude Window
    • Dark Temple Window
    • Frozen Castle Window
    • Light Temple Window
    • Lumberjack Window
    • Overgrown Temple Window
    • Sandswept Window
    • Simple Wooden Window
    • Tavern Window
    • Wind Temple Window
